There are a lot of DCS Case 1 recovery tutorial videos out there, but I wanted to take the approach of analyzing three different recovery attempts that I flew and explain all of the details that I am looking for within the cockpit when flying a standard Case 1 recovery. This video covers both the specific details and numbers of a typical case 1, while also analyzing and showing problems that may arise and how to go about fixing them within the case 1 pattern.
